Phuket is in Thailand's South in the Andaman sea. It is as most know the largets Island in Thailand and is freqiestly compared in size with Singapore. I myself must take that for granted as I have never had the opportunity or wherewithall to compare them. Phuket is however as mountainous as it is beachy (is there even such a word?). The highest, Mai Thao Sip ,is 529 meters above the Andaman. In olden times - in fact just before BT - before tourists to the general reader - Phuket made its money from rubber and palm oil plantations. Nowadays Phuket is simply covered with luxury resorts, people from round the world and locals - read anybody Thai. The Thai's main source of income is from said tourists and they will go to many lengthts to separate them from it. Some of these activities are legal and moral, many not so. Probably the most popular and crowded of all of Phuket's beaches is Patong. Here you will find a lot of action, food, bars, lady boys, Thai kick boxing, tailors you name it. Oh yes, there is a nice beach too. But lest we forget, there are plenty of other great beaches on Phuket Island. Plus there is something for everyone on all tips of Phuket. Diving, boating, snorkeling, relaxing, you name it, Phuket;s got it. And some of the Islands are attractions in their own right. The Phi Phi Islands will be subjects of another Phuket story.
